Section III.
OPERATION UNDER USUAL CONDITIONS
This section provides instructions for operation of components of the EES
kit under moderate temperature,
humidity, and terrain conditions.
For
operations under unusual conditions,
refer to section IV of this chapter.
2-7. OPERATION OF HAND THROTTLE CABLE
WARNING
Do not use hand throttle cable as an
automatic speed or cruise control.
The hand
throttle cable does not automatically
disengage when brake is applied, resulting in
increased stopping distances and possibly
hazardous and unsafe operation.
a.
Increase Setting on Hand Throttle Cable.
To increase setting on hand
throttle cable, slowly turn knob counterclockwise until desired RPM’s are
attained.

Section IV.
OPERATION UNDER UNUSUAL CONDITIONS
This section provides special instructions for operating and maintaining
components of the EES kit under unusual conditions.
Unusual conditions are
extreme temperatures, humidity, and/or terrain.
Special care in cleaning
and lubrication must be taken in order to keep the components of the EES kit
operational when operating under unusual conditions.
